About the Role

As a Product Manager, you will oversee the end-to-end development of high-quality, solid-dose nutritional products. Based in West Valley City, Utah, you will work closely with R&D teams, manufacturing experts, regulatory professionals, and external partners to bring innovative dietary supplements from concept to market. This role demands a blend of scientific acumen, strategic project management, and relationship-building skills. You'll thrive in a dynamic environment where your decisions directly influence product excellence and commercial success. West Valley City offers an ideal setting with its proximity to Salt Lake City, providing access to top talent and resources while enjoying a high quality of life in the beautiful Wasatch Front region.

Key Responsibilities

Your day-to-day will involve leading multifaceted projects with precision and innovation:

  • Lead the full lifecycle development of solid-dose nutritional products, transforming initial concepts into market-ready formulations.
  • Manage all stages of formulation projects, from prototyping and lab-scale testing to large-scale production transfer and commercialization.
  • Define project objectives, create detailed timelines, and track progress to ensure all deliverables are achieved on time and within budget.
  • Collaborate seamlessly with internal cross-functional teams—including R&D, quality assurance, and marketing—and external vendors or contract manufacturers to refine and optimize product formulations for efficacy, stability, and cost-efficiency.
  • Foster strong, productive relationships across departments, promoting knowledge sharing and alignment on shared goals.
  • Prepare in-depth technical documentation, such as scientific reports, stability studies, regulatory dossiers, and executive presentations to support decision-making and compliance.
  • Proactively identify potential project risks, such as supply chain disruptions or formulation challenges, and implement effective mitigation strategies for swift resolution.
  • Actively contribute to broader departmental initiatives, including new technology scouting, process improvements, and long-term R&D strategic planning.

This role requires hands-on involvement in every phase, ensuring products meet rigorous scientific standards and consumer expectations.

Required Qualifications

To excel as our Product Manager in West Valley City, Utah, you should bring:

  • A Bachelor's or advanced degree in Food Science, Chemistry, Nutrition, Pharmaceutical Sciences, or a closely related discipline.
  • At least 5-7 years of progressive experience in product development within the dietary supplement, nutraceutical, or pharmaceutical industries, with a focus on solid-dose formats like tablets or capsules.
  • Demonstrated expertise in formulation science, including ingredient selection, stability testing, and scale-up processes.
  • Proven project management skills, with experience using tools like MS Project, Asana, or Jira to deliver complex initiatives on schedule.
  • Strong collaborative abilities, with a history of successful partnerships across diverse teams and external stakeholders.
  • Exceptional technical writing skills for creating compliant documentation that meets FDA or other regulatory standards.
  • Analytical mindset for risk assessment and problem-solving in fast-paced R&D settings.
  • Familiarity with G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ices), HACCP, and quality systems in supplement manufacturing.

Candidates with experience in clean-label, science-backed formulations or emerging trends like personalized nutrition will stand out.
